Israel Says 'No' to Direct Negotiations with Lebanon

Israeli Foreign Minister Gideon Saar confirmed that there are no plans for direct negotiations with Lebanon to end the war that began on March 2, following a Hezbollah attack against Israel. This statement contrasts with Lebanese sources that said negotiations were “on the agenda” and that preparations for the formation of a delegation were underway. The Lebanese sources stressed that an “Israeli commitment to a ceasefire or cessation of hostilities” is required – a commitment that Israel is currently refusing to provide.
